Desmond M. Clarke presents a thematic history of French philosophy from the middle of the sixteenth century to the beginning of Louis XIV's reign. While the traditional philosophy of the schools was taught throughout this period by authors who have faded into permanent obscurity, a whole generation of writers who were not professional philosophers--some of whom never even attended a school or college--addressed issues that were prominent in French public life. Educated in Ireland, France, and the USA, Desmond M. Clarke has taught in Ohio, Michigan, and Ireland, and has been a Jean Monnet fellow at the European University Institute. He is the recipient of a Fulbright fellowship, and a CNRS visiting fellowship, having recently participated in joint research projects with the Ecoles normales supérieures, Lyon and Paris.
